Apple's Foldable Future & AI Integration

Apple's highly anticipated foldable iPhone, tentatively named the 'iPhone Ultra,' may face initial supply constraints upon its rumored September launch alongside the iPhone 18 Pro lineup Foldable iPhone may face supply issues. Industry analyst Ming-Chi Kuo suggests the device might not be available for pre-order initially, potentially shipping later Kuo predicts limited supply. In parallel, Apple is preparing to roll out its new Siri AI capabilities this fall, though these advanced features will be exclusive to certain, newer iPhone models, leaving older devices behind New Siri AI limited to select iPhones.

Wearables & Health Tech

The wearable market continues to evolve with a focus on health monitoring and user experience. The Oura Ring 5 has impressed reviewers, setting a new standard for smart rings by offering robust features in a slimmer design without compromising functionality Oura Ring 5 praised for design. Beyond personal devices, smartwatches are increasingly leveraging AI to detect early signs of illness by identifying deviations from a user's normal physiological patterns Smartwatches may detect illness. Samsung, however, is removing the "Vascular Load" feature from its smartwatches in the US, with the change expected to roll out with Samsung Health version 7.0 and One UI 9 Watch in late July Samsung removes smartwatch feature.
